A GROUP OF NINE CHINESE IMARI PLATES
FIRST HALF 18TH CENTURY
A verte-Imari soup plate with vase of peonies; an octagonal soup and two plates with pagodas in landscape, a plate with flowering branches, a pair with a lady riding a donkey; and a pair of soup with flower sprigs
9 in. (22.8 cm.) diameter, the first (9)
